How To Perform A Playstation Account Login
Signing in is straightforward, but the exact steps depend on your device. Here’s how to do it on a PS5, PS4, or the web.
On A PlayStation 5 Console
- Turn on your PS5 and select your user profile from the home screen.
- Go to Settings (the gear icon) > Users and Accounts.
- Select Account > Sign In.
- Enter your email address (or sign-in ID) and password.
- Press Sign In. You might need to complete a two-step verification code if enabled.
On A PlayStation 4 Console
- From the PS4 home menu, scroll to Settings.
- Choose Account Management > Sign In.
- Type in your sign-in ID (email) and password.
- Select Sign In. The system will verify your credentials.
On The Web Or PlayStation App
- Visit playstation.com and click Sign In at the top right.
- For the mobile app, open it and tap the profile icon, then Sign In.
- Use the same email and password as your console account.
Troubleshooting Common Login Issues
Sometimes the login process hits a snag. Here are the most frequent problems and how to fix them.
Forgotten Password Or Email
- On the sign-in screen, select Trouble Signing In?
- Choose Reset Your Password. Sony will send a reset link to your registered email.
- If you don’t recieve the email, check your spam folder or try a different email address you might have used.
Two-Step Verification Problems
- If you lost access to your authenticator app, use backup codes from when you set it up.
- If you don’t have codes, you’ll need to contact PlayStation Support to remove the verification.
Account Locked Or Suspended
- Too many failed attempts can lock your account for a short time. Wait 30 minutes and try again.
- For a suspension, check the email from PlayStation for the reason and duration.
Securing Your Playstation Account Login
Your account holds payment info and personal data. Keep it safe with these steps.
- Use a strong, unique password – mix letters, numbers, and symbols.
- Enable two-step verification – go to Settings > Account Management > Security.
- Never share your login details – even with friends or family.
- Log out on shared consoles – especially at friend’s houses or gaming cafes.
Frequently Asked Questions
Can I Use The Same Account On PS4 And PS5?
Yes. Your PlayStation account works on both consoles. Just sign in with the same email and password on each device.
What If I Can’t Remember My Sign-in ID?
Use the “Forgot Sign-In ID” option on the login screen. Sony will send it to your recovery email.
Why Does My Login Keep Failing On The App?
Make sure your app is updated. Also, check that your internet connection is stable. Restarting the app often helps.
Is It Safe To Save My Password On The Console?
It’s generally safe for home use. For shared consoles, avoid saving it to prevent unauthorised access.
How Do I Change My Password After Login?
Go to Settings > Account Management > Account Information > Security > Password. Follow the prompts.
